A single-celled protist is the most complex in terms of its cellular structures and their functions - C. paramecium.
Paramecium is a single celled protist that contain complex structures than others. It belongs the ciliates which are considered as most complex single cell organisms.
- a unicellular eukaryote that is found in water.
- It has nucleus which is consist of both macro and micronucleus
- It has hair like protrusion called cilia all around it's body use for movement.
- It has contractile or food vacuole for storage.
- It shows osmoregulation means able to push water out of the cell.
- It has cytoplasm, ectoplasm and endoplasm with cytochrome.
Thus, A single-celled protist is the most complex in terms of its cellular structures and their functions - C. paramecium.
